优化这段代码 const commList = ref<commHeadList>({ Content: "", User: { Describe: "", NickName: "" }, TrendCount: "", FollowCount: "", FaceUrl: "" });
时间: 2023-07-17 18:09:59 浏览: 92
对于这段代码的优化,你可以考虑使用对象的解构赋值来简化代码,同时也可以提高代码的可读性。下面是优化后的代码示例:
```javascript
const commList = ref<commHeadList>({
Content: "",
User: {
Describe: "",
NickName: ""
},
TrendCount: "",
FollowCount: "",
FaceUrl: ""
});
```
通过将对象属性拆分到多行,可以更清晰地看到每个属性的值。这样做可以提高代码的可读性,并且在后续需要添加、修改属性时也更方便。
相关问题
const commList = ref<commHeadList>({ Content: "", User: { Describe: "", NickName: "" }, TrendCount: "", FollowCount: "", FaceUrl: "" });
这段代码使用了Vue 3中的Composition API的`ref`函数,创建了一个名为`commList`的响应式引用对象。初始值为一个包含`Content`、``、`TrendCount`、`FollowCount`和`FaceUrl`属性的空对象。其中`User`属性是一个对象,包含`Describe`和`NickName`属性。通过使用`ref`函数,可以在模板中直接使用`commList`对象,并且当其值发生变化时,相关的组件也会被重新渲染。
阅读全文